Joe Aribo holds the distinction of being the only Southampton player to have played all the club's matches in all competitions in the 2022-2023 season.
It was thought that the run would come to an end in Southampton's 3-1 loss to Liverpool in a Premier League match at Anfield on Saturday evening, with new Saints boss Nathan Jones opting to leave the versatile winger on the bench until the closing minutes when he made his fifth and final substitution.
Aribo hopped off the bench in the 82nd minute as a replacement for Romeo Lavia to keep the terrific run going.
The former Rangers man has now appeared in seventeen matches across all competitions this season, logging 1,031 minutes.
Aribo's former coach and Liverpool icon Steven Gerrard, who is currently unemployed following his dismissal by Aston Villa, was among the spectators at Anfield.
Liverpool signed off for the 2022 World Cup win a 3-1 win over the Saints but it wasn't a routine victory as they had to work hard to secure the points.
Roberto Firmino, with an intelligent header, got the scoring going in the sixth minute and a brace from Darwin Nunez eventually did the damage in the end, while Che Adams managed to grab one back for Southampton.
After fifteen games in the Premier League, Southampton are second from bottom in the standings with twelve points after suffering nine defeats.
